How much do ecommerce administrative assistant j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 11, 2026, the average hourly pay for ecommerce administrative assistant in the United States is $21.04,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.31 and $23.32 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an ecommerce administrative assistant do?

An Ecommerce Administrative Assistant supports the daily operations of an online store or ecommerce business. Their responsibilities typically include managing product listings, processing orders, coordinating with suppliers and shipping partners, handling customer inquiries, and maintaining accurate records. They may also assist with inventory tracking, updating website content, and generating sales reports. The role often requires str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and proficiency with ecommerce platforms like Shopify or Amazon.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an ecommerce administrative assistant,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Ecommerce Administrative Assistant,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and proficiency in data entry, often supported by experience in administrative roles or a related degree. Familiarity with ecommerce platforms (like Shopify or WooCommerce), order management systems, and productivity tools such as Microsoft Excel is typically required. Excellent communication, time management, and problem-solving abilities help you stand out in this role. These skills and qualities are crucial for ensuring smooth online store operations, accurate order processing, and responsive customer support.

What are some typical challenges faced by an ecommerce administrative assistant and how can they be addressed?

Ecommerce Administrative Assistants often manage multiple tasks simultaneously, such as order processing, inventory tracking, and customer service inquiries. A common challenge is keeping up with the fast pace of online sales cycles, especially during promotions or peak seasons. Staying organized through digital tools, setting clear priorities, and maintaining open communication with the sales, fulfillment, and marketing teams help address these challenges. Proactively seeking clarification and continuously updating process checklists can also make daily operations smoother and more manageable.

What is the difference between Ecommerce Administrative Assistant vs Customer Service Representative?

AspectEcommerce Administrative AssistantCustomer Service Representative
Primary RoleSupports online sales operations, manages orders, and handles administrative tasks related to ecommerce platforms.Assists customers directly, handles inquiries, and resolves issues related to products or services.
Required SkillsAdministrative skills, familiarity with ecommerce tools, basic data entry, and communication skills.Customer service skills, communication, problem-solving, and product knowledge.
Work EnvironmentOffice setting, remote work, or ecommerce warehouse environment.Call centers, retail stores, or remote customer support.
Common Industry UsageUsed in online retail, ecommerce companies, and digital marketplaces.Used across retail, service industries, and online businesses.

The Ecommerce Administrative Assistant primarily manages online sales operations and administrative tasks within ecommerce settings, while the Customer Service Representative focuses on assisting customers directly with inquiries and issues. Both roles require strong communication skills but differ in their core responsibilities and work environments.
